www.fltk.net > jAvAsCript 里FrAmEs的问题

jAvAsCript 里FrAmEs的问题

frames[0]的代码: function setPicture(sort){ if(sort=="first"){ parent.frames[1].document.images[0].src=document.test.fpicture.value; }}frames[1]的代码不变

document.frames指的是本页面有iframe内置框架,或许有多个,var frm = document.frames;就是获得本页面所有子框架页面的集合,一般在父页面的JS里用,而window.parent.frames指的是父页面所有框架的集合,一般是在子页面的JS里用。

a.html var aaa=1; b.html alert(window.parent.aaa);

该网页含多个frame,parent.frames['topFrame']就可以取到名为'topFrame'的那个网页!

当然没有第2个frame,因为它就是这2个frame中的一个!! parent.frames[1].location 就是指的其上层frame的第2个frame的location属性~

query取得iframe中元素的几种方法 在iframe子页面获取父页面元素 代码如下: $('#objId', parent.document); // 搞定... 在父页面 获取iframe子页面的元素 代码如下: $("#objid",document.frames('iframename').document) $(document.getElementB...

在父窗口中获取iframe中的元素 1、 格式:window.frames["iframe的name值"].document.getElementByIdx_x("iframe中控件的ID").click(); 实例:window.frames["ifm"].document.getElementByIdx_x("btnOk").click(); 2、 格式: var obj=document....

比如说: 你的Js所在的页面叫child.htm 那么还存在另一个页面,我就叫他parent.htm吧. 那么在parent.htm里面的代码是这样的: 总的来说是在child.htm里查找出父窗口中ID=mainFrame的控制项. 不过根据这个ID的命名,猜测是个iframe或frame.

function ShowExit() { //获取iframe的window对象 var topWin = window.top.document.getElementById("leftFrame").contentWindow; //通过获取到的window对象操作HTML元素,这和普通页面一样 var objElement = topWin.document.getElementById("...

亲,你好,在 www 前面加上 http:// 吧,这样就OK了

网站地图

All rights reserved Powered by www.fltk.net

copyright ©right 2010-2021。
www.fltk.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com